Community resilience specialist

Hobart

Offer description

Job Summary:

The Resilient Hobart Program Officer is responsible for developing and delivering the 'Resilient Hobart' program, aiming to boost community capacity, connectivity, and preparedness. This role involves enhancing social resilience through various programs, collaborating with external organizations, and supporting community-specific resilience plans.

About the Role:

This position plays a vital part in ensuring residents are equipped to respond effectively to and recover from natural disasters. Key responsibilities include designing, implementing, and assessing programs; collaborating with external organizations to create customized workshops and training sessions; partnering with the Safer Communities Coordinator to support community-specific resilience plans; and identifying funding opportunities for projects that strengthen community resilience.

Key Accountabilities:
* Design and implement programs aimed at enhancing social resilience.
* Collaborate with external organizations to deliver customized workshops, training sessions, and presentations.
* Partner with the Safer Communities Coordinator to develop community-specific resilience plans.
* Pursue funding opportunities for projects that strengthen community resilience.

About You:

We seek a motivated individual with a diploma or higher in community development, engagement, education, or social sciences, or equivalent experience in delivering programs and projects directly within the community. A minimum of 3 years' experience in this field is required. Additionally, you must hold a current Driver's Licence and a Tasmanian Working with Vulnerable People Card.

About Us:

The City offers a range of services and facilities that support community wellbeing, safety, and participation. We continuously look to improve and embrace new approaches to achieve better outcomes for all. With an industrious and diversified economy, we can offer a rewarding career with ongoing learning and development opportunities.

Benefits:

Our benefits include above award wages and employer superannuation at 13%, flexible work arrangements, a wide range of leave entitlements, health and wellness programs, discounted membership at the Doone Kennedy Hobart Aquatic Centre, ability to purchase additional leave after 12 months of service, an Employee Assistance Program, and corporate health plan discounts with BUPA, St. Lukes, and Medibank.

Selection Process:

Candidates are selected for interview based on their application details. Positions are filled based on how well the successful candidate meets the requirements of the position.
